login  Naam:   Wachtwoord: 
Registreer je!
 Forum

Simpeler maken

Offline Steven - 24/05/2005 21:07 (laatste wijziging 24/05/2005 21:10)
Avatar van StevenHTML interesse Heyz,

Op mijn homepage heb ik één grote tabel, hierin worden de pagina's geladen doormiddel van include(). Dit werkt allemaal goed, alleen per link die je in deze tabel wilt weergeven moet je ook in dat script toevoegen.

Nu wil ik een ledensysteem erin aanbrengen, alleen dan moet AL die links die in mijn ledensysteem staanin m'n include() script invoegen... Kan dit makkelijker?

dit script gebruik ik nu:
  1. <?php
  2. if (isset($_GET['pagina']))
  3. {
  4. switch ($_GET['pagina'])
  5. {
  6. case 'home': include('test.php'); break;
  7. case 'info': include('test.php'); break;
  8. case 'downloads': include('test.php'); break;
  9. case 'templates': include('test.php'); break;
  10. default: include('defaultpage.php'); break;
  11. }
  12. }
  13. ?>


BVD Steevo 

10 antwoorden

Gesponsorde links
Offline MechaVore - 24/05/2005 21:15
Avatar van MechaVore Gouden medaille

PHP gevorderde
ik gebruik daar dit voor:

  1. <?
  2. if(!$_GET['pagina'])
  3. {
  4. $_GET['pagina'] = "home";
  5. }
  6. if(file_exists($_GET['pagina'].'.php'))
  7. {
  8. include($_GET['pagina'].'.php');
  9. }
  10. else
  11. {
  12. include("error.php");
  13. }
  14. ?>
Offline Gerard - 25/05/2005 00:11
Avatar van Gerard Ouwe rakker http://www.site...amp;id=687
Offline nemesiskoen - 25/05/2005 07:43
Avatar van nemesiskoen Gouden medaille

PHP expert
@Lichtblade: is niet echt de veilige manier he?
Ik zie dat je het niet exact zo doet op miniweb.nl!
Als je het op die manier doet kan ik makkelijk een pagina vanuit mijn eigen site openen (nemesisfantasies.com/deleteAllDatabaseItems.php) of iets dergelijks.

@Steven: beter de link gebruiken die Proximus gaf.
Offline MechaVore - 25/05/2005 08:17 (laatste wijziging 25/05/2005 08:24)
Avatar van MechaVore Gouden medaille

PHP gevorderde
nou, ik gebruik dat wel op mini-web , maar daar ben ik niet echt acfief meer mee bezig ..

Offline Steven - 25/05/2005 18:27
Avatar van Steven HTML interesse http://www.site...=28&id= 687

... ziet er wel goed uit, maar hoe werkt het... 
Offline Frederic - 25/05/2005 18:31
Avatar van Frederic PHP ver gevorderde kijk eens naar de switch functie van php! ZEER nuttig!
Offline Steven - 25/05/2005 18:36
Avatar van Steven HTML interesse Ja dat heb ik al een keertje gelezen, alleen hoe weet dat script nou, als ik Index.php op wil roepen, dat hij die gaat laden als je op home klikt...
Offline besje - 25/05/2005 19:52
Avatar van besje Nieuw lid je kan het ook via een db gaan doen
bv:

?page=forum

dan page uit db halen:
forum > php pagina is dan bv ../forum/index.php

zo kan het ook en als dan page niet bestaat naar home door sturen 
Offline Sasuke - 25/05/2005 20:12
Avatar van Sasuke HTML interesse @nemisiskoen:
dat trucje van jouw werkt alleen op de nieuwste versie van Php...
Offline MechaVore - 25/05/2005 20:25 (laatste wijziging 25/05/2005 20:25)
Avatar van MechaVore Gouden medaille

PHP gevorderde
vandaar ben ik blij dat ik PHP 4 draai op die Host .. 
Gesponsorde links
Dit onderwerp is gesloten.
Actieve forumberichten
© 2002-2024 Sitemasters.be - Regels - Laadtijd: 0.248s